Galaxy Digital, the cryptocurrency financial services firm led by Mike Novogratz, has announced the Bitcoin Quantum Readiness Initiative, investing up to $5 million to research and prepare for the threat of quantum computing to Bitcoin's cryptographic security. The initiative funds post-quantum cryptography research, establishes an expert advisory board, and aims to coordinate ecosystem-wide efforts among developers, miners, exchanges, and academics.
The core concern is the so-called Q-Day—the moment when a sufficiently powerful quantum computer could break Bitcoin's elliptic curve cryptography (ECC). This would allow attackers to derive private keys from public keys, potentially stealing Bitcoin from any address that has ever broadcast a transaction. Galaxy Digital stresses that collaborative preparation is essential to upgrade to quantum-resistant standards before such a computer exists.
Analysis from quantum-resilience specialist Project Eleven indicates that a cryptographically significant quantum computer could appear as early as 2030. Moreover, approximately 6.9 million Bitcoin (worth hundreds of billions of dollars) are already held in addresses vulnerable to quantum attacks—those that have reused addresses or exposed public keys. This represents a significant portion of the total supply, making the timeline urgent.
While the risk is not immediate for individual holders, the long-term security of Bitcoin depends on proactive measures. If quantum progress outpaces preparation, it could trigger a crisis of confidence. The initiative also sets a precedent for the broader blockchain industry, as other networks relying on similar ECC face identical vulnerabilities. Galaxy Digital's move may spur further institutional investment in quantum readiness, shifting the conversation from theory to action.
